And eight header files in src/import are deleted.
This breaks a lot of cycles because Import, which is still in the big component,
no longer includes ImportLOF, which recursively uses ProjectManager. A
registration system for the subclasses of ImportFileHandle allows that
recursion without the cyclic compilation dependencies.

... grouping the channels; rather than one flat vector.
OGG, GStreamer and FFmpeg import were written to allow multiple multi-channel
tracks; others always imported one group of channels.
All of that is reflected in the results returned by the importers, though it
makes no difference yet in AudacityProject::AddImportedTracks (where the
results are used).
The MAD decoder will not decode the final frame in an mp3 stream unless
it has a small amount of padding afterwards (MAD_BUFFER_GUARD bytes,
actually 8). Without this, it loses sync before returning any decoded
data from the final frame. The result is that the imported audio is
truncated by up to 1152 samples.
This commit addresses that by using a final round of input callback
calls to provide the last MAD_BUFFER_GUARD bytes after the underlying
file has reached eof. The logic is based on madplay.
